Expansion of Waste
Processing Capacity
We will continue to expand our waste processing capacity by establishing additional waste-to-energy plants in different regions. This includes identifying new municipalities and areas where our services can be implemented effectively.
Diversification of
Waste Streams
We aim to diversify the types of waste streams it can process. While initially focusing on municipal solid waste (MSW), we will explore opportunities to process other types of waste, such as industrial waste or agricultural residues, to maximize resource recovery.
Technology
Innovation
We will stay at the forefront of waste processing technology by continuously evaluating and adopting the latest innovations in waste conversion and energy generation. This ensures that our facilities remain efficient and environmentally friendly.
Partnerships &
Collaborations
We will seek strategic partnerships with local governments, private sector entities, and environmental organizations to jointly address waste management challenges. Collaborative efforts can accelerate project implementation.
Geographical
Expansion
Our expansion plans include reaching more cities, municipalities, and industrial zones within Gujarat and potentially expanding to other states in India. This geographical diversification will increase our impact and reach.
